AUSTRALIAN.

Bv Electric Telegraph—Copyright. [rhutbb’s tblbobamb.j Received Sept. 29th, 8 p.m. SYDNEY, September 29. Sailed—Thia afternoon, the steamship Hero, for New Zealand. New Zealand oats remain at 3s 3d, and New Zealand wheat at 5s 4d per bushel, maize 5s Id. Sugar Company’s No. 1 pieces per ton £36. BRISBANE, September 29. A strike, which it is feared will become general, has occurred among the weavers of this city, the men demanding an increase of wages. Received 9.45 p.m. Received September 30th, 0.55 a.m. ALBANY, September 29. The P. and O. Company’s steamship Verona, with the inward mails via Suez and Brindisi, dated London, August 25tb, arrived in King George’s Sound this morning.
